Salient Energy Inc. is advancing the next generation of safe, sustainable energy storage technology. Our zinc-ion batteries are designed to accelerate the global shift toward renewable power; providing a safer, more cost-effective, and scalable alternative to lithium-ion.

THE ROLE
Reporting to the Chief Technology Officer, the Quality Engineer will play a key role in continue to develop, standardize, document and improving the systems, methods, and practices that ensure the quality and consistency of Salient's energy storage products and manufacturing processes. You'll collaborate across R&D, engineering, and production teams to advance our structured quality frameworks, implement process controls, and build data-driven monitoring systems that move our product from prototype to pilot production and beyond. If you're excited to apply your analytical mind to cutting-edge energy innovation, this is your opportunity to make a measurable impact where science meets sustainability.
KEY RESPONSIBILITIES
- Develop and implement structured quality systems and procedures aligned with best practices for battery manufacturing.
- Ensure accurate documentation, traceability, and version control for procedures, work instructions, and quality records.
- Collect and analyze process data from pilot and production lines to identify variation and improvement opportunities.
- Conduct and support root cause analyses using structured problem-solving tools (e.g. 5 Whys, Fishbone, DMAIC).
- Lead and participate in continuous improvement initiatives across multiple technical teams.
- Collaborate with engineering and production teams to validate material, component, and supplier quality.
- Implement statistical quality tools such as control charts, process capability studies, and FMEA documentation.
- Maintain organized and current SOPs, PCPs, and quality documentation.
